Arm tucked behind his back, her chamberlain escorted Celia’s guest in. Sludge dripped, no, sloughed off Kimball with each step. His equipment was ruined. The clothing was tatters held together by hope.

She leaned back when the smell reached her. Gripping her seat’s arms she prevented herself from pinching her nose. Had he visited the midden?

The chamberlain stopped, only slightly sooner than his norm, bowing. “Sir Kimball,” he said glancing at the man. “He’d had a bad day.”

Celia laughed. “I think, Kimball, my chamberlain understates?”

Kimball inclined his head. “Slightly. But a productive day.”

“Excellent.” She grinned mischievously.
